GA Lawrance is a scholar working on Oncology, Electronic, Optical and Magnetic Materials and Inorganic Chemistry. According to data from OpenAlex, GA Lawrance has authored 46 papers receiving a total of 617 ind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Oncology, 23 papers in Electronic, Optical and Magnetic Materials and 18 papers in Inorganic Chemistry. Recurrent topics in GA Lawrance’s work include Metal complexes synthesis and properties (28 papers), Magnetism in coordination complexes (23 papers) and Synthesis and Characterization of Heterocyclic Compounds (9 papers). GA Lawrance is often cited by papers focused on Metal complexes synthesis and properties (28 papers), Magnetism in coordination complexes (23 papers) and Synthesis and Characterization of Heterocyclic Compounds (9 papers). GA Lawrance collaborates with scholars based in Australia. GA Lawrance's co-authors include Brian W. Skelton, A. M. Sargeson, AH White, AH White, Trevor W. Hambley, Paul V. Bernhardt, Lawrence R. Gahan, Peter Comba, Peter A. Lay and R. C. BURNS and has published in prestigious journals such as Marine and Freshwater Research and Australian Journal of Chemistry.
